Andy Montoya is the Trustee Area 3 representative on the Fullerton Joint Union High board of trustees in California. He was first elected to the board in 2012.[1] Montoya won re-election in the general election on November 8, 2016.[2]

Elections

2016

See also: Fullerton Joint Union High School District elections (2016)

Two of the five seats on the Fullerton Joint Union High School District board of trustees were up for by-district general election on November 8, 2016. In her bid for re-election to Trustee Area 2, incumbent Barbara Kilponen was defeated by challenger Joanne Fawley, who unsuccessfully ran for a seat on the board in 2014. In Trustee Area 3, incumbent Andy Montoya defeated challenger Faith Mukherjee to win another term.[3][4]

The 2016 race was the first time the district used the by-district election method. Prior to 2016, the district held elections at large.

Results

Fullerton Joint Union High School District,
Trustee Area 3 General Election, 4-year term, 2016
Candidate Vote % Votes
Green check mark transparent.png Andy Montoya Incumbent 87.13% 10,829
Faith Mukherjee 12.87% 1,599
Total Votes 12,428
Source: Orange County Registrar of Voters, "2016 Presidential General Election Official Results for Election," accessed December 7, 2016

Funding

See also: Campaign finance in the Fullerton Joint Union High School District election

Montoya reported no contributions or expenditures to the Orange County Registrar of Voters in the election.[5]

Endorsements

Montoya was endorsed by the Fullerton Secondary Teachers Organization.[6]
